Output 88318b65c2e7f65cdd27647e39a7d21ed1dc59adf0ffdd13bd6bee1e1386e939:20

value
20000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ad76c28e46208fb409052e8eb225440955734658 OP_EQUAL
address
3HWD6KSSjkBVPR78nDuRKgPPAHF2XH4zoG
transaction
88318b65c2e7f65cdd27647e39a7d21ed1dc59adf0ffdd13bd6bee1e1386e939
spent
true